Slow PC when online using Proworx Nxt
Communications topic
advertisement
Posted by Rusty on 20 April, 2008 - 4:49 pm
I use Proworx Nxt, when online with a PLC (XP SP2) my laptop CPU usage runs 99% most of the time.
Has anyone seen this problem, can it be fixed?

Posted by Christo on 21 April, 2008 - 2:06 am
When you are ONLINE click on the EDIT tab and go down to UPDATE RATE... and see if the slide bar is set to max speed for I/O update. This can slow down the operating system speed.

Posted by Rusty on 23 April, 2008 - 12:03 am
I have tried reducing the UPDATE RATE, it seems to help some, but the CPU still runs at 99%.
